AI Contract Overview
The contract seeks environmentally sustainable replacement parts, lubricants, cleaning agents, and accessories specifically designed for ceiling lift systems, all of which must meet EPA SNAP, BioPreferred®, and Energy Star standards to ensure compliance with federal environmental and sustainability requirements. These products are intended to support the continued safe and efficient operation of medical lifting equipment used in healthcare settings, with a focus on reducing environmental impact through the use of certified green materials and energy-efficient technologies. The procurement is structured as a subcontract and is set aside exclusively for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ses under FAR 19.14, reflecting a federal commitment to supporting veteran-owned enterprises. The NAICS code 423440 indicates the focus on wholesale trade of medical and surgical equipment and supplies, aligning the contract with the distribution of specialized healthcare products. The opportunity was posted on July 31, 2026, with a response deadline of August 6, 2026, giving interested vendors a short window to submit proposals. The place of performance is in Decatur, Georgia, with a zip code of 30033, indicating the primary logistical hub for delivery and service coordination. The contracting office is the 247-NETWORK Contract Office 7 under the Department of Veterans Affairs, signaling that the end users are likely VA healthcare facilities where ceiling lifts are critical for patient mobility and caregiver safety. All submitted offerings must demonstrate full compliance with environmental certification standards, and vendors must verify their eligibility as a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business to qualify for award. This contract represents a strategic effort to modernize medical equipment maintenance through sustainable procurement while advancing economic opportunities for disabled veterans in the supply chain.
